I have a Digital 6 on my carbed 82. I have both the stock dash tach and the standalone Proform shift light connected to the Digital 6 tach output. I connected the Proform wire and the stock tach signal wire in the engine bay, on the drivers side, near where the Duraspark box lives. It's still there, but just riding along.

Worked fine! I acutally bought an MSD tach adapter when I ordered the box, and was happy not to need it.

I had the proform light before...isnt it just three wires...Green (tach input), White (power), and Black (ground)?

I hooked the white to the ignition Switch (when the ignition was in the "run" position) and the black to a good chassis ground. Does the light come on at all when the car is started?
